I have Class and Student objects. Both have collection of another as property. Which automatically creates many to many table. Is there a way to add column to this table which relates to the relationship without creating many-to-many table by myself ?

    No, there isn’t. You have to promote the association table to an entity and have a one to many association to in on both Class and Student.
